NettetJon Astbury is a London based curator, editor, writer, and lecturer. After studying architecture, he held editorial positions at The Architectural Review… After studying architecture, he held editorial positions at The Architectural Review and the Architects’ Journal , and is currently Assistant Curator in Architecture and Design at the Barbican.
